This paper investigates domestic and foreign innovating firms’ determinants of R&D collaboration with domestic universities and public knowledge institutes in Finland and the Netherlands. We put particular emphasis on the impact of incoming academic spillovers on the probability to co-operate with these public R&D institutes.Based on data from Community Innovation Surveys we find that foreign firms in the Netherlands are less likely to co-operate with domestic public knowledge institutions than domestic firms, while in Finland no significant difference can be detected. Another result is that incoming knowledge spillovers are an important determinant for R&D collaboration with domestic public knowledge institutions in both countries. In case of foreign firms in Finland, incoming knowledge spillovers affect the probability to co-operate with public knowledge institutions more positively compared to domestic firms. For the Netherlands no substantial difference could be found in this respect. Further, innovating firms in Finland that require academic or basic knowledge do not co-operate significantly more with public knowledge institutions than those that need applied knowledge. At the same time they are willing to share knowledge with public R&D partners. In the Netherlands innovating firms that require relatively more basic than applied knowledge, increase the probability of co-operation with Dutch universities and public knowledge institutions but there is reluctance to share proprietary knowledge with public R&D partners. For both countries no significant difference between foreign and domestic firms with regard to academic knowledge requirements could be found. This raises the issue whether Finnish innovation policies with a strong focus on R&D co-operation provide incentives for strategic behaviour by domestic public partners to put more emphasis on applied research.  相似文献

In this paper we use a sample of Spanish innovative firms to identify the determinants of R&D cooperation agreements between five types of partners: firms that belong to the same group; customers and suppliers; competitors; universities; public research centres. We focus on the determinants of R&D cooperation between innovative firms and universities. We used the Spanish version of the Community Innovation Survey (CIS-3) to obtain data about the R&D cooperation of 4150 innovative firms in Spain. To obtain empirical evidence about the determinants of this cooperation, we adopted an integrated approach that enables us to compare the effects of sectorial and individual determinants on the choice of partners. Our results show that a firm's cooperation activities are closely linked to the characteristics of the industry and the characteristics of the firm. These include R&D intensity, size, whether the firm belongs to a group, product and process innovation, and access to public funds for R&D activities. Internal R&D and agreements with customers, suppliers and competitor partners also increase firm's propensity for R&D cooperation with universities.  相似文献

This paper explores the determinants of R&D cooperation in Japanese start-ups. Using a sample from an original survey conducted in 2008, we examine the effects of founder-, firm-, and industry-specific characteristics on R&D cooperation by type of partners. Our findings indicate that founder-specific characteristics such as educational background, prior innovation output, and affiliation to academic associations are fairly important in determining R&D cooperation with academic institutes (universities and public research institutes). We also provide evidence that founders’ prior innovation output and work experience have positive and significant effects on R&D cooperation with business partners. With respect to firm-specific characteristics, it is found that firms investing more in R&D tend to engage in R&D cooperation, regardless of the type of partners. Furthermore, it is found that independent firms are less likely to cooperate in R&D with academic institutes than subsidiaries and affiliated firms.  相似文献

This paper explores the relationship between firms’ R&D cooperation strategies and their propensity to introduce environmental innovations.Previous literature has supported that environmental innovations differ from other innovations as far as externalities and drivers of their introduction are concerned, highlighting mainly the importance of regulation to trigger them. Using data from the Community Innovation Survey on Spanish manufacturing firms (PITEC), this paper investigates specificities that affect rather how they are developed, and in particular the higher importance of R&D cooperation with external partners.The econometric estimations, controlling for selection bias, suggest that environmental innovative firms cooperate on innovation with external partners to a higher extent than other innovative firms. Furthermore, cooperation with suppliers, KIBS and universities is more relevant than for other innovators, whereas cooperation with clients does not seem to be differentially important. Finally, the results bespoke of a substitution effect between cooperation activities and the internal R&D effort.  相似文献

This paper investigates the causal effect of foreign acquisitions on the research and development (R&D) activities of domestic target firms over the period 1994–2004. Using accounting data on French innovative manufacturing firms, we implement appropriate difference-in-difference estimation techniques associated with a matching propensity score procedure. We find that the acquisitions of French firms by foreign companies boost R&D spending. There is a simultaneous rise in the external and in-house R&D expenditures of French acquired firms. R&D is more contracted out to local research providers, in particular to local public laboratories and universities. The increase in internal R&D spending benefits to development, but also basic and applied research. Finally, the growth of the R&D budget is not only financed by internal resources but also receives financing from external partners, especially parent companies. Thus, our results call into question the idea that foreign takeovers hamper the R&D development of target firms and are detrimental to the national innovation system of the host country. First, acquisitions appear to bring efficiency gains enough to counterbalance the various costs of integration and market power effects, pushing firms to invest more in R&D. Acquisitions do not seem to incite managers to take shorter term and more financial driven decisions at the expense of R&D. Second, when motivated by technology sourcing and overseas R&D development, acquisitions might be used to access the specific know-how of target firms and to tap into the knowledge of the national innovation system. Then, purchaser firms could be more likely to develop the innovative capability of target firms and to strengthen their linkages with local partners than to reduce them and relocate R&D abroad.  相似文献

This paper examines the various methods through which firms benefit from interactions with universities, arguing that such benefits are instrumental in nurturing the multiple facets of a firm's absorptive capacity. We bring together data collected from a survey of UK firms that collaborated with universities, and firm-level data on past partnerships with universities. The results show that benefits from interactions with universities are multifaceted, including enhancement of the firm's explorative and exploitative capabilities. Results also indicate that firms’ R&D commitments, geographical proximity to and research quality of university partners have a distinct impact on the different types of benefits from interactions with universities. We find geographical proximity is crucial for assessing problem-solving as an important benefit, while interactions with top quality universities have a positive influence on the benefits associated with firms’ downstream activities. We discuss the implications of these findings for research and policy.  相似文献

The scope of this paper is to report new empirical evidence on the determinants of R&D co-operation. Indeed, the literature on the capabilities of firms emphasises the role of knowledge in the performance and evolution of firms who use knowledge developed in others to build their own knowledge capital. R&D co-operation between firms is one of the many strategies by which this knowledge may be transmitted. Several theoretical models have stressed that R&D co-operation is more likely when the level of spillovers is high. While this supposition is used in many theoretical models, it has rarely been tested before. Our results do not lend strong support to this intuition. Indeed, our spillover variables (national pure spillovers, national rent spillovers and imports of machine tools), which were supposed to match the theoretical notion of spillovers used in these theoretical models have a positive but not a significant role when explaining R&D co-operation. The R&D co-operation increases with size and with R&D intensity, but not with market share. It also increases with the budget spent on paying license fees and on acquiring patents and labour from foreign firms. In this study, we also analyse the determinants of innovation. In more precise terms, we compare the effects of R&D co-operation to those played by traditional internal factors and those exerted by external, pure and rent spillovers on the innovation capacity of the firms. Our results show that the commercial success of innovations of French firms depends mainly on size, market share, R&D intensity and human capital. Inward FDI from industrialised countries exerts a positive and significant effect. The finding highlights the important role of the absorptive capacity of firms. Spillover measurements, such as the acquisition of machine tools, foreign patents, licenses, and technological opportunities have a positive impact on innovation.  相似文献

Despite the growing involvement of multinational enterprises (MNEs) in foreign-based research and development (R&D), there has been little research comparing R&D investments of subsidiaries of foreign MNEs to domestic firms. Subsidiaries of foreign MNEs enjoy advantages that help them compete against domestic firms. However, when deciding on R&D investments, these advantages exert competing influences on their R&D investment decision. On the one hand, better access to and transfer of knowledge and technologies from the MNE and other subsidiaries and centers of excellence may encourage the subsidiary of a foreign MNE to invest less in R&D relative to a domestic firm. On the other hand, better access to sources of capital through the MNE and other subsidiaries may induce the subsidiary to invest more in R&D in comparison to domestic firms. We find that subsidiaries of foreign MNEs invest less in total R&D than domestic firms. The reason is that they invest less in external R&D than domestic firms; however, they have similar internal R&D investments compared to domestic firms. These findings support the notion that the transfer of technology and knowledge from other parts of the MNE acts as a substitute for the purchase of external R&D while internal R&D acts as a complement to the technology and knowledge transferred from other parts of the MNE.  相似文献

This paper examines the relationship between university research and development (R&D) activities and the Bayh-Dole Act. This act made it much easier for universities to obtain patents from research funded by the federal government and may have provided universities with an incentive to alter their R&D activities. The Act may provide an incentive to reduce basic research (which does not generate licensing fees) and increase applied research (which does generate patents and licensing fees). In addition, industry might be more willing to fund university R&D projects since the results would now be easier to patent. This paper differs from the existing literature which uses patent data (a measure of research output) by using research and development data (a measure of inventive input) to examine the effect of the Act.  相似文献

This study examines how internal research and development (R&D), external knowledge acquisition, and R&D contracted with other companies interact in local and foreign-owned enterprises in post-communist economies. A large sample of firm-level data from the Business Environment and Enterprise Performance Survey (BEEPS) across 26 post-communist countries (including European Union (EU) members and non-EU states of Eastern Europe, Caucasian countries, and Central Asian countries) and country-level data from the Global Innovation Index and the International Property Rights Index were used. The findings show that enterprises with majority foreign ownership are relatively more likely to acquire external R&D. We demonstrate that the R&D behavior of enterprises with majority foreign ownership and local firms are interrelated, that is, we find a synergy effect. According to the results, decisions on internal R&D and the purchase of external knowledge for enterprises with majority foreign ownership are similar to those of local firms. However, enterprises with foreign ownership contract R&D with other companies more often if local firms conduct internal R&D. These results indicate the presence of knowledge spillover and cross-learning effects in both types of enterprises in post-communist countries. Finally, we find that the national innovation environment is not significant for the R&D intensity of enterprises with majority foreign ownership, which suggests their high dependence on the parent structures of multinational enterprises.  相似文献

This paper investigates whether a green kind of design helps firms increase their capabilities for inventing in the environmental domain and whether it does so more than ‘standard’ design. It also investigates whether the effect of ‘green-matching’ between new design and technologies is conditional on firms’ innovative capabilities, as reflected by their R&D expenditure. We address these research questions with respect to the world's top R&D investors, looking at their intellectual property rights at the United States Patent and Trademark Office (USPTO) and proposing an original textual identification of green designs and trademarks. We find that green design increases environmental inventions by top R&D investors, and to a greater extent than non-environmental ones. Standard design also stimulates environmental inventions, but to a lesser extent than green design. The ‘green-matching’ actually helps, but internal innovative capabilities are required to make it effective: a green-tech ‘prize’ emerges from green design, but only once a minimum threshold of R&D expenditure has been reached.  相似文献

The current paper is concerned with exploring the role of absorptive capacity in extending the reach of innovation-related collaboration in high technology small firms. Drawing on survey data from a sample of 316 Dutch high-tech small firms, engaged in 1245 collaborations, we explore the relationship between R&D expenditure and distance to collaboration partners. In general terms, we find most partners to be ‘local’. However, controlling for a variety of potential influences, higher R&D expenditure is positively related to collaboration with more distant organizations. The implications of our results for policy, practice and future research are discussed.  相似文献

Using information on 31 in-depth cases of individual M&A deals, we show that technological and market-relatedness between M&A partners distinctly affects the inputs, outputs, performance and organisational structure of the R&D process. While the findings in the literature on the effect of M&A on R&D are quite mixed, we can sharpen results by analysing data at the level of the R&D process. This comes at the price of a smaller sample and more qualitative data, for which caution in the interpretation is necessary. M&A between partners with ex-ante complementary technologies result in more active R&D performers after the M&A. In sharp contrast, when merged entities are technologically substitutive, they significantly decrease their R&D level after the M&A. Moreover, R&D efficiency increases more prominently when merged entities are technologically complementary than when they are substitutive. These two findings on the R&D level and the performance support the scope economy effect of M&A, on the one hand, and reject the scale economy effect of M&A, on the other. Next, for cases in which partners were active in the same technological fields before the M&A, the reduction of R&D is more prominent, while the R&D efficiency gain is smaller if merged entities were rivals in the product market prior to their merger than if they were non-rival. This suggests that rival firms reap little technology gains from mergers.  相似文献

The aim of the paper is to investigate in a simultaneous equation framework the role of R&D cooperation in the innovation process—in context with other factors—from two specific aspects. First, analysis focuses on the impact of R&D cooperation on firms’ innovation input and output. Second, analysis is undertaken as to how the number of cooperation partners affects the innovation behaviour of firms. Starting with the discussion of theoretically expected effects of successful R&D cooperation on the innovation activities of firms, the importance of inter-organizational arrangements in R&D is empirically investigated in respect of firms in the German manufacturing industry. The estimation results can be summarized as follows: joint R&D is used to complement internal resources in the innovation process, enhancing the innovation input and output measured by the intensity of in-house R&D or the realization of product innovations. On the input side, the intensity of in-house R&D also stimulates the probability and the number of joint R&D activities with other firms and institutions significantly.  相似文献

We analyze the influence of a regional economic integration agreement (REIA) on a firm's investments in research and development (R&D). A country's entry into a REIA creates two competing influences on the firm's R&D investments. On the one hand, increased competition in product markets after the REIA would induce the firm to invest in internal R&D to improve its distinctive technological competitiveness. On the other hand, better access to sources of inputs in factor markets after the REIA would induce the firm to purchase external R&D because it can outsource technology more easily. Surprisingly, the empirical analysis shows that the REIA's impact on R&D investment is driven primarily by product markets rather than by factor markets. After the REIA, product markets induce firms not only to invest more in internal R&D but also purchase more external R&D. In contrast, after the REIA factor markets have limited influence on internal or external R&D investments.  相似文献

Most Engineering and Technology (E&T) graduates in emerging countries are not educated to the same quality level as E&T graduates in advanced countries, and this may require firms to make significant on-the-job training investments to prepare these graduates for R&D positions. In this paper, we present research findings from a study of 10 firms located in India (both multinationals and local firms), through 65 interviews and extensive secondary data, to establish how these firms form teaching-focused collaborations with universities to train students with the pre-requisite skills necessary for R&D operations while simultaneously reducing on-the-job training investment. We suggest the viability of teaching-focused industry-academia (I-A) collaborations as a talent recruitment strategy in emerging countries. We also demonstrate the potential of such collaborations to provide an alternative to the traditional graduate recruitment and development model: ‘on-the-job training’. Through the identification of different forms of teaching-focused I-A collaborations aimed at enhancing both theoretical knowledge and industry and firm-specific practical and applied skills in graduates, along with their associated drivers and challenges, this paper strengthens a much-neglected dimension of the I-A collaboration literature: the role of collaborative activities for teaching between industry and university.  相似文献

Recently, proponents of interfirm R&D collaboration have emphasized its benefits. We develop a dynamic model of Schumpeterian competition to examine whether such collaboration is indeed beneficial in the long run. We find that interfirm R&D collaboration is more likely to be a losing strategy when partners form alliances mainly to reduce R&D costs. On the other hand, partners collaborating to seek synergy by accessing each other's complementary assets/capabilities are more likely to be successful. Our study suggests that firms should not use strategic alliances merely to reduce R&D costs in a catch-up situation or to avoid head-on competition with rivals.  相似文献

The ‘triple helix’ of the university-industry-government relationship and habitat are accepted as important determinants of innovation and entrepreneurship. However, empirical explorations of the effects of these variables and their interrelationships on regional entrepreneurial activities are highly limited. To fill this gap, we investigate the effect of the triple helix system and habitat on birth and death rates of U.S. firms at the state level. As expected, we find that industrial R&D expenditure plays an important role in promoting regional firm birth. However, university and government R&D also generate a synergistic effect that indirectly influences regional firm birth rates. In addition, we find that the synergy between university and industrial R&D enhances the sustainability of firms, while the interactions between (1) university and government R&D and (2) government and industrial R&D are associated with an increase in firm death. Other factors linked to more favorable conditions for firm formation include higher educational attainment in a region, lower tax rate, and habitat factors affecting quality of life, such as lower housing prices and higher rates of health insurance coverage. In regions with high entrepreneurial activity, we find positive synergistic effects of the interactions between (1) university and government R&D and (2) university and industrial R&D on firm birth rate, suggesting that university R&D plays an important role as an ‘entrepreneurial mediator’ among the three spheres in the triple helix system. In low entrepreneurial regions, the only triple helix system factors significantly influencing firm birth rate were tax rate. This finding suggests that the independent and interdependent components of the triple helix system and habitat are less powerful in low entrepreneurial regions.  相似文献

This paper examines motives, location characteristics, inter-temporal characteristics and modes of entry for foreign direct investment (FDI) in research and development (R&D). The paper is based on a detailed empirical survey of laboratory sites established by 32 large multinational companies domiciled in 5 countries. Findings indicate that FDI in R&D has risen considerably over the last 40 years and that firms invest in R&D sites abroad in order to augment their knowledge base or in order to exploit it. The former motive leads to establishment of facilities primarily close to universities while the latter type leads to establishment of facilities close to existing manufacturing facilities and markets. The paper also finds that greenfield investments are the dominant mode of entry and that firms establish multiple R&D sites in their home countries before investing in such sites abroad.  相似文献
